Fix on handling of multiple license servers. When usage of feature was not found on first attempt, freezemon used to assume that it could not be found on other servers. This has now been fixed. Fix on handling of long user names on certain platforms. A long user name could lead to "ps" reporting on UID, which would not be recognized fy freezemon. freezemon can now recognize user on UID as well as user name.
Previously, freezemon would exit if it failed to run "ps" when collecting info on processes. Now freezemon will continue running, and just ignore the cycle when "ps" failed.
Unpack tar file in e.g /tmp/patch on the Open iT client. Do the following as root: cd /tmp/patch ./patch.pl
